Cheri, aka Capability Hardware Enhanced RISC Instructions, is an instruction set architecture created in 2010.

CHERI extends conventional hardware Instruction-Set Architectures (ISAs) with new architectural features to enable fine-grained memory protection and highly scalable software compartmentalization.
